Job Description

We are seeking a highly detail-oriented and experienced Localization Analyst to join our content localization team. In this fully remote role, you will be instrumental in ensuring the highest quality of multi-language audio mixes and subtitles across our vast content library. You will analyze localization data, manage workflows, and collaborate with various internal and external stakeholders to deliver an authentic and immersive viewing experience for our global subscribers. This position requires a deep understanding of linguistic nuances, cultural sensitivities, and technical aspects of audio/visual localization.

Key Responsibilities

  • Perform in-depth analysis of localization quality, identifying trends, issues, and areas for improvement in multi-language audio and subtitle mixes.
  • Manage and oversee the end-to-end localization workflow for assigned projects, ensuring timely delivery and adherence to quality standards.
  • Collaborate closely with content creators, post-production teams, and external localization vendors to align on linguistic and technical specifications.
  • Conduct linguistic and technical reviews of localized assets to guarantee accuracy, cultural appropriateness, and seamless integration with visual content.
  • Develop and implement robust quality assurance processes and metrics for localized content.
  • Contribute to the refinement of localization style guides, glossaries, and best practices.
  • Troubleshoot and resolve localization-related issues, working with engineering and product teams as needed.
  • Stay informed about industry trends and emerging technologies in localization and streaming media.

Required Skills

  • Fluency in at least three languages (English plus two others) with excellent written and verbal communication skills.
  • 3+ years of experience in localization, quality assurance, or project management within the media and entertainment industry.
  • Strong understanding of localization workflows, tools, and technologies (e.g., CAT tools, TMS, audio/video post-production basics).
  • Exceptional analytical skills with the ability to interpret data and identify actionable insights.
  • Proven ability to manage multiple projects simultaneously in a fast-paced, dynamic environment.
  • Excellent cross-functional collaboration and stakeholder management skills.
  • Deep appreciation for linguistic nuance and cultural sensitivity.
